急!!请问哪位大神有java web上传文件到tomcate服务器的代码,组件不限,希望能成功上传的。

2025-01-24 14:55:41
推荐回答(1个)
回答1:

public class UploadAction extends ActionSupport {
// 封装的文件全名
private String myfileFileName;

// 封装的用户上传文件
private File myfile;

public String getMyfileFileName() {
return myfileFileName;
}

public void setMyfileFileName(String myfileFileName) {
this.myfileFileName = myfileFileName;
}

public File getMyfile() {
return myfile;
}

public void setMyfile(File myfile) {
this.myfile = myfile;
}

@Override
public String execute() throws Exception {

// 设置文件要另存的目录
File destFile =
new File(ServletActionContext
.getServletContext()
.getRealPath("/image")
+ "/" + this.getMyfileFileName());

//复制
//将左边的文件复制到右边的目录下
FileUtils.copyFile(this.getMyfile(), destFile);
return this.SUCCESS;

}

}
这是struts2的